<idAbs>&lt;DIV STYLE="text-align:Left;"&gt;&lt;DIV&gt;&lt;P&gt;&lt;SPAN&gt;A spatial representation of two-foot topographic contour lines. This line feature class was derived from a County-wide raster that was created from the terrain dataset based on the DTM deliverables (masspoints, soft breaklines, etc.) from the 2008 LIDAR project. The key attribute is Contour.&lt;/SPAN&gt;&lt;/P&gt;&lt;/DIV&gt;&lt;/DIV&gt;</idAbs>
<idPurp>The primary purpose of this feature class is for cartographic output. It can be used for analysis purposes, however the processing and QA procedures should be referenced beforehand.</idPurp>

<stepDesc>Sanborn provided 2008 LIDAR data to Oakland County along with corresponding DTM deliverables such as soft breaklines, masspoints, road breaklines and waterway breaklines. Oakland County GIS Data Services staff generated a terrain dataset from these DTM deliverables within ArcGIS SDE 10, and then subsequently created a raster digital elevation model (DEM) from the terrain using Spatial Analyst within ArcGIS Desktop 10. The DEM was smoothed using Neighborhood/Focal Statistics (Nearest Neighbor method) with a Mean statistic type, Rectangle neighborhood, 2-cell size height and width kernal, and 9.84 output cell size using ArcGIS 10 Desktop. The resulting County-wide contour dataset was then exported to Shapefile format to be loaded into ArcGIS 9.3 SDE, and then it was generalized within ArcGIS 9.3 Desktop using the Simplify Line tool using a Point Remove method and a 3-inch tolerance. The final resulting County-wide contour dataset was then loaded into ArcGIS SDE 10.</stepDesc>
